Transaction 66dcea3501b8142bbcec679bea376ee9fc9b037ffea5a3fbf76179ba517b003c
1 Input
1 Output
-
66dcea3501b8142bbcec679bea376ee9fc9b037ffea5a3fbf76179ba517b003c:0
- value
- 77305
- script pubkey
- OP_0 OP_PUSHBYTES_20 11e6e05e5fbe2fb55429d3e713883ddbe65ad73c
- address
- bc1qz8nwqhjlhchm24pf60n38zpam0n944eu09220r